10 ways to MicroGap in Buckinghamshire & The Chilterns

The good news is, you don’t need to stray far to enjoy some of the county’s most brilliant experiences and adventures. The beautiful Buckinghamshire countryside and rolling Chiltern Hills is only a short train journey away from the centre of London, you can escape the hustle and bustle of city life in under 40 minutes!

Buckinghamshire and The Chilterns are bursting with ideas and ways to enjoy a couple days off from everyday life. From meeting micropigs to gin tasting, making your own ice-cream to indulging in a luxurious spa day, there really is so much to do and see.

1. Play with Micro Pigs

Take a trip to Amersham where you find Kew Little Pigs, a specialist farm which breeds micropigs. A great way to see these little oinkers in their natural habitat. Here you can enjoy a variety of experiences, whether you spend an hour grooming or enjoy piggy yoga (yes you heard right!) there are plenty to choose from.

Stick around and head into Amersham where you can enjoy lunch at The Grocers cafes, a trip to the town’s museum or book an indulgent meal at the award winning ‘The Artichoke’ restaurant.

2. Visit a Gin Distillery!

Fancy sampling some of the county’s finest gin? Of course, you do!

Pop into Puddingstone Distillery on Friday and Saturdays where you can taste and buy their award-winning Campfire Gin. You will also get to see where and how the gin is produced. Whynot book onto a Thursday evening tour to learn more about Campfire Gin, the process and of course try lots of samples.

Alternatively, discover family run gin distillery ‘Griffiths Brothers’ in Amersham. Griffiths Brothers was the first micro-distillery in Buckinghamshire and has recently started doing tours and tasting experiences. Learn about the art of cold distillation, mixology and the brother’s story and of course, you’ll get to try a variety of their gins. Check out their website for tours, events and times!

3. Stay the night at Chiltern Yurt Retreat

Escape the noise of your everyday and unplug from the world, by booking a tranquil stay at Chiltern Yurt Retreat. Choose from the ‘Kingfisher Yurt,’ ‘Badgers Bower’ or ‘Hazel Tree Cabin’ for a unique and quirky glamping experience. Hidden in secluded ancient woodland, each property includes luxurious stylish bathrooms, kitchens and a wood burning stove. And for couples looking for a unique night away, the ‘Hazel Tree Cabin’ boasts its own wood fired hot tub perfect for an evening of unwinding whilst watching the sun go down!

4. Enjoy Afternoon Tea & Tour at The Hearing Dogs Cafe

The Grange Restaurant at The Hearing Dogs is a unique venue for a freshly prepared breakfast lunch or afternoon tea. And guess what, dogs are welcome too! This special café is designed with accessibility and acoustics in mind, so everyone is welcome. The extensive menu is full of healthy and fresh options and caters for vegetarian and plant-based diets. You can also book a tour of Hearing Dogs where you can explore and learn about the work that they do and see some cute furry friends!

9. Climb The Roof at Stowe House

Yes you heard that right, you can climb the roof of Stowe House and admire the beautiful views that stretch over Buckinghamshire & The Chilterns! Throughout the year on certain dates (and of course the weather) you can head to the top of the stunning Stowe House. Climb the noble cantilevered stone staircase to admire the magnificent view from the roof and look over the world-famous Stowe gardens; this truly is ‘the finest view in England’. Enjoy drinks on arrival before taking on an adventure of great heights!

These tours are unique and extremely popular so early booking is essential.
